SMITH v. STATE TAX ASSESSOR


860 A.2d 387 (2004)

2004 ME 120

Frank A. SMITH et al. v. STATE TAX ASSESSOR.

Supreme Judicial Court of Maine.

Decided: September 21, 2004.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Frank & Arline Smith, Ogunquit, for plaintiffs.

G. Steven Rowe, Attorney General, Michael Miller, Asst. Attorney General, Stanley W. Piecuch, Asst. Attorney General, Augusta, for defendant.

Panel: SAUFLEY, C.J., and RUDMAN, DANA, ALEXANDER, CALKINS, and LEVY, JJ.


ALEXANDER, J.

[¶ 1] Frank A. and Arline Smith appeal from a judgment of the Superior Court (York County, Fritzsche, J.) affirming the State Tax Assessor's decision denying their petition for reconsideration of the Maine resident income tax assessed against the Smiths for the tax years 1999 and 2000.
